StarCraft: Ghost dissapears

posted on Saturday, March 25, 2006 at 8:53 AM by Mathew Preziotte
StarCraft: Ghost dissapears Blizzard has decided to postpone the development of StarCraft: Ghost until further notice. They want to evaluate their next-gen options first, before continuing production of this title.

"Like many in the industry, we've been impressed with the potential of the new consoles, and we're looking forward to exploring that potential further," stated Mike Morhaime, president and cofounder of Blizzard Entertainment. "In addition to allowing us to determine the best course for StarCraft: Ghost, this review period will help us lay the groundwork for our future console games."

Expect this title to resurface in a few years.
